garage door sealTo make your garage door more comfortable and secure, you can get a garage door seal. Garage door seals are easy to install and are inexpensive. We’re going to talk about the different types of seal that’s mostly use by homeowners.

Garage door bottom seal is a piece of rubber that’s inserted at the bottom of the door on the edge. It gives good protection against mice, insects, cold breeze, dirt, and water from getting inside.

Some garage doors with a aluminium track at the bottom can actually hold the seal. The seal can cost about $40 dollars for a garage with two car doors. To get one much cheaper, you can get a single rubber strip. This can be attach to the garage door that have wood using staples or small nails.

It’s easy to know when the bottom seal needs to be replace because you’ll start to see daylight coming through a closed garage door. The next one you should know about is the garage door threshold seal.

This seal is similar to the bottom seal, but the difference between the two is the threshold seal is attached to the floor instead of the door, unlike the bottom seal. The threshold seal can usually be more durable than the bottom seal. One downside about is it will prevent any water from flowing out of your garage.

For a two car garage door the threshold seal can cost about $70 bucks. Another one is called the garage door weatherstrip. This seal is use for the top of the door and the sides. It helps protect against the wind and rain coming through the side or top area of your garage door.

For about $20 bucks you can buy a 30 feet strip. Installing it is very easy to do and I would recommend installing the other seals as well for full protection. If you the garage door weather kit it will give you everything you need to install all for sides of your garage door.

For a two car garage door the weather kit prices could range anywhere from $70 to $100. These seals for your garage door are a good investment and will protect you door very well. So if you’re looking for extra protection for your garage then definitely get the seal installed immediately.
